diff options
author | TatriX <tatrics@gmail.com> | 2018-05-03T10·48+0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2018-05-03T10·48+0200 |
commit | f7d1a38da67e92e0e87dbb988d288f0be2714f5c (patch) | |
tree | 8cb7df17c68cd343552d08dd0284019444d832ff | |
parent | 232cf36f20fdd2ea46a4be14b6ba12ad85033c17 (diff) | |
parent | ae1a57f29d0cc6ec9bb0eac4536c212b712bd611 (diff) |
Merge pull request #2 from aprilabank/chore/cloneable-types
Make trivial types cloneable
-rw-r--r-- | Cargo.toml | 4 | ||||
-rw-r--r-- | src/lib.rs | 4 |
2 files changed, 4 insertions, 4 deletions
diff --git a/Cargo.toml b/Cargo.toml index 8ca6c6cc5921..db471168c773 100644 --- a/Cargo.toml +++ b/Cargo.toml @@ -1,7 +1,7 @@ [package] name = "posix_mq" -version = "0.1.2" -authors = ["Vincent Ambo <tazjin@gmail.com>"] +version = "0.1.3" +authors = ["Vincent Ambo <vincent@aprila.no>"] description = "(Higher-level) Rust bindings to POSIX message queues" license = "MIT" repository = "https://github.com/aprilabank/posix_mq.rs" diff --git a/src/lib.rs b/src/lib.rs index a453222780ae..b8f2fed10b77 100644 --- a/src/lib.rs +++ b/src/lib.rs @@ -26,7 +26,7 @@ TODO: /// Wrapper type for queue names that performs basic validation of queue names before calling /// out to C code. -#[derive(Debug)] +#[derive(Debug, Clone, PartialEq)] pub struct Name(CString); impl Name { @@ -58,7 +58,7 @@ impl Name { } } -#[derive(Debug, PartialEq)] +#[derive(Debug, Clone, PartialEq)] pub struct Message { pub data: Vec<u8>, pub priority: u32, |